Donna Brown
Choir Director
Music
Donna started her musical education at seven with piano lessons at the Regina Conservatory. She loved to hear the different instruments, leading her to play many herself – clarinet, bass clarinet and oboe in her high school band; recorder, other early instruments and harp in university; and ukulele and guitar as a school teacher. Singing was also her passion, from elementary school choir to madrigals in Collegium while studying for her B. Mus. (UBC).
Donna directs the Chalice Choir and teaches Gr. 6/7 at Edith Cavell Elementary, where she also directs a children’s choir. She enjoys the challenge of each new piece, and loves that the choral experience is greater than the sum of its parts. The spirit, energy and effort involved make it truly satisfying.
